Background technology
In the 1960s, scientific worker utilizes the principle that semiconductor PN shines, it is developed into LED light-emitting diodes
Pipe.The LED developed at that time, luminescent color are red.By nearly development in 30 years, the LED that everybody is very familiar to can be sent out
A variety of coloured light such as red, orange, yellow, green, blue.LED light is one piece of electroluminescent chip of semiconductor material, with elargol or latex solidified
Onto holder, then uses silver wire or gold thread connection chip and circuit board, surrounding to be sealed with epoxy resin, play protection internal core
Effect, shell is finally installed, LED, it can directly be converted electricity to light.The heart of LED is the chip of a semiconductor, brilliant
One end of piece is attached on a holder, and one end is cathode, and the other end connects the anode of power supply, entire chip is made to be sealed by epoxy resin
It loads, traditional LED light is opened with residential electricity consumption, is opened using solar energy with science and technology and environmentally friendly demand.
The unusual environmental protection and energy saving currently, solar energy energy-saving LED lamp is compared, it is only necessary to using solar energy self power generation into
It exercises and uses, the sun angles of each period are different, and the angle of photovoltaic panel of power generation is usually fixed, existing solar energy
The photovoltaic power generation apparatus of energy-saving LED lamp is not easy to adjust angle, to cause to be affected in power generation and reduce power generation effect
Benefit.

The utility model embodiment provides a kind of solar energy energy-saving LED lamp, as shown in Figs. 1-2, including lamppost 1, lamppost 1
Right side is fixedly connected with holder 2, and the one end of holder 2 far from lamppost 1 is fixedly connected with lamp cap 3, and the upper surface of lamp cap 3 is fixedly connected
There is weather shield 20, the right side of weather shield 20 is fixedly connected with inclined plate 21, and in rainy weather, weather shield 20 can carry out rainwater
Blocking, avoids rainwater from entering the inside of lamp cap 3, inclined plate 21 can stop the skew wind rain of side, rainwater is avoided to cause lamp cap
It washes away, so that increasing the service life of lamp cap 3, the top of lamppost 1 is fixedly connected with supporting rod 9, and supporting rod 9 is far from lamppost
1 one end is fixedly connected with shaft 10, and the top of lamppost 1 offers loose slot 4, and the internal activity of loose slot 4 is connected with activity
Bar 5, the left side of motion bar 5 offer the jack 6 being connected with right side, and the inside of jack 6 is plugged with bolt 7, the left side of lamppost 1
And the position for corresponding to bolt 7 offers trepanning 8, the one end of bolt 7 far from jack 6 runs through trepanning 8 and extends to a left side for lamppost 1
Side, when bolt 7 is through trepanning 8 and is inserted into the inside of jack 6, motion bar 5 can be fixed for bolt 7, while being also will
The angle of photovoltaic panel 14 is fixed, and photovoltaic panel 14 is avoided to shake, and the inner bottom wall of loose slot 4 offers spring groove
18, the inner bottom wall of spring groove 18 is fixedly connected with thrust spring 19, the one end of thrust spring 19 far from 18 inner bottom wall of spring groove with
The bottom end of motion bar 5 is fixedly connected, and when extracting bolt 7 from the inside of jack 6, it is upward that thrust spring 19 can discharge elastic force
Push, at this time thrust spring 19 motion bar 5 can be jacked up upward, so as to using motion bar 5 by photovoltaic panel 14 into
Row pushes and changes the angle of placement, and one end that motion bar 5 is located at outside loose slot 4 is fixedly connected with fixing axle 16, fixing axle
16 surface is socketed with change 17, and the upper surface of change 17 is fixedly connected with connecting plate 12, and the surface of shaft 10 is socketed with runner
11, the upper surface of runner 11 is fixedly connected with the lower surface of connecting plate 12, in photovoltaic panel 14 when adjusting height, 14 meeting of photovoltaic panel
Runner 11 is driven to be rotated on the surface of shaft 10, runner 11 can so that adjusting photovoltaic panel 14 more stablizes at this time, connection
The upper surface of plate 12 is fixedly connected with photovoltaic panel 14, and the lower surface of photovoltaic panel 14 is fixedly connected with fixed block 13, fixed block 13
Lower surface is fixedly connected with spring 15, and the one end of spring 15 far from fixed block 13 is fixedly connected with the left side of lamppost 1, is being carried out
When adjusting the angle of photovoltaic panel 14, spring 15 can be shunk using the elasticity of itself, can be by light when spring 15 is shunk
The left side of volt plate 14 pulls downward on, to complete to adjust the placed angle of photovoltaic panel 14.
In use, bolt 7 is extracted from the inside of jack 6, thrust spring 19 discharges elastic force and pushes up at this time, thrust bullet
Spring 19 can drive motion bar 5 to move up when pushing up, and photovoltaic panel 14 can be driven to be tilted to the left when motion bar 5 moves up,
Spring 15 shrink and photovoltaic panel 14 is tilted to the left simultaneously, when the angle of photovoltaic panel 14 reaches suitable position, by bolt 7
The inside of jack 6 is inserted into through trepanning 8.
